Coming in HOT after their hiatus ”Dapper Qunt,” hosts Dr. Ari and Mx. Pucks delve into a topic that has sparked conversations across the Queer community: the perceived shortage of Tops in queer sex, particularly within the AFAB, sapphic, lesbian, and nonbinary worlds. The episode, titled ”Where Have All The Tops Gone?” explores whether this shortage is real or a myth, and what it signifies for various Queer relationships.
Is There a Shortage?
Mx. Pucks begins with an internet temperature check, gauging the community's thoughts and feelings. Many express fatigue and frustration, questioning if Tops are simply overwhelmed or if there's a genuine imbalance in the number of Tops versus bottoms. The hosts discuss whether this imbalance could be a reason for the prevalence of polyamorous relationships, as people seek to balance these proportions.
The Science Behind It
Dr. Ari provides an insightful science segment, examining the influences of evolution, stress, and libido on sexual dynamics. They explain how the two sides of the nervous system—sympathetic and parasympathetic—affect sexual arousal and performance. This exploration offers listeners a deeper understanding of how biological and psychological factors might contribute to the perceived shortage.
Are Tops Booked Up?
The episode raises the question: are Tops simply taken, or is there a genuine scarcity? Mx. Pucks and Dr. Ari explore the cultural and political climates that might cause more masculine-presenting individuals to keep a low profile. They discuss the common misconception that masc or butch identities equate to Top roles, highlighting the complexity and fluidity of power exchange and energy exchange, which extend beyond the bedroom.
Femmes Can Be Tops Too
Breaking stereotypes, the hosts emphasize that femmes can indeed be Tops. They challenge listeners to reconsider traditional roles and to understand that topping is about energy, vigor, and the unique dynamics within each relationship, which can include aspects like financial Topping.
Realistic Expectations for Tops
The episode also addresses realistic expectations for Tops, including the physical demands, energy, and relationship norms. The hosts discuss the concept of ”Dick Husbandry,” detailing the maintenance required after strap-on play—covering everything from cleaning and warming to managing a lube stash and dealing with ”sex laundry.”
Navigating Logistics
Finally, the logistics of being a Top are humorously explored. From maintaining a collection of toys to navigating airports with a ”sex backpack,” the episode offers practical advice on managing these aspects with care and respect. The hosts discuss whether new toys are needed for new partners and how often silicone gear should be replaced.
”Where Have All The Tops Gone?” is a thought-provoking and engaging episode that encourages listeners to reflect on the dynamics of Topping within Queer relationships. Dr. Ari and Mx. Pucks offer insights and humor, urging their audience to embrace the fluidity and diversity of Queer sexual roles.
